Noun

[edit]

Spritzkuchen m (strong, genitive Spritzkuchens, plural Spritzkuchen)

  1. pastry made of choux pastry and formed as a ring (similar to doughnuts) with a pastry bag (see photo) that is fried (and generally has a sugar icing)
    Synonyms: (regional) Auflaufkrapfen, (regional) Fettkringel, (regional) Schmalzkringel, (regional) Spritzring, (regional) Victoria
